Verify which remotes are using by running git remote -v in your Git client. Web@x-yuri: more precisely, git ls-rmote looks up the current branch's remote setting unless you give it an argument. The argument can be the name of a remote (like origin or upstream), in which case git ls-remote looks up the URL from that, or may be a URL.
